Top 5 performances of actors portraying another actor
This is a list of performances by actor portraying a different actor (probably from the past) 1. Martin Landau as Bela Lugosi in Ed Wood 2. Robert Downey Jr. as Charlie Chaplin in Chaplin 3. Willem Defoe as Max Schreck in Shadow of the Vampire 4. Val Kilmer as John Homes in Wonderland Help me out here, all I can think of is these 4 and I'm not even sure if #4 counts.

Wow, yeah I always find that amsuing to see an actor being played by another actor, especially if they have to act as that actor acting!!!! Let me see if I can think of any more. The Aviator features a lot! Cate Blanchett as Katharine Hepburn, Kate Beckinsale as Ava Gardner, Gwen Stefani as Jean Harlow, Jude Law as Errol Flynn. Not that I think The Aviator is that great of a movie though. Geoffrey Rush plays Peter Sellers in The Life and Death of Peter Sellers. Which also isn't that great. One that is great however is Jim Carrey as Andy Kaufman in Man on the Moon. That is of course if you want to categorize Kaufman as an actor. Martin Landau in Ed Wood is the only one that I've seen of your pics, but it's certainly the one I'd think of first as the best example.
